Abstract

A cooling system is provided for use in a machine. The cooling system includes a fan having a hub and a plurality of evenly spaced blades connected with the hub, and a shroud partially surrounding the fan. The shroud includes a flat surface having an opening of a predetermined diameter is centrally disposed on the flat surface. Further, the shroud includes a circular sidewall having of a predetermined width extending in a substantially perpendicular direction from the flat surface and encompasses the opening.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A cooling system adapted for use in a machine comprising:
 a fan having a hub and a plurality of evenly spaced blades connected with the hub; and   a shroud partially surrounding the fan, the shroud includes:
 a flat surface; 
 an opening of a predetermined diameter is centrally disposed on the flat surface; and 
 a circular sidewall having of a predetermined width extending in a substantially perpendicular direction from the flat surface and encompasses the opening. 
   
     
     
         2 . The cooling system of  claim 1 , wherein the shroud has a rectangular shape. 
     
     
         3 . The cooling system of  claim 2 , wherein the shroud having a major dimension and a minor dimension, a ratio of the minor dimension to the major dimension is in a range of about 0.5 to 0.8. 
     
     
         4 . The cooling system of  claim 3 , wherein the ratio of the minor dimension to the major dimension is about 0.67. 
     
     
         5 . The cooling system of  claim 1 , wherein the flat surface and the circular sidewall are connected by a curved surface. 
     
     
         6 . The cooling system of  claim 1 , wherein the circular sidewall partially covers the fan blades. 
     
     
         7 . The cooling system of  claim 6 , wherein the plurality of fan blades having a predetermined width, a ratio of the circular sidewall width to the fan blade of predetermined width is in a range of about 0.5 to 0.8. 
     
     
         8 . The cooling system of  claim 7 , wherein the ratio of the circular sidewall of predetermined width to the fan blade of predetermined width is about 0.67. 
     
     
         9 . The cooling system of  claim 7 , wherein the fan extends by a predetermined distance beyond the shroud, a ratio of the predetermined distance to the fan blade of predetermined width is in a range of about 0.2 to 0.4. 
     
     
         10 . The cooling system of  claim 9 , wherein the ratio of the predetermined distance to the fan blade of predetermined width is about 0.33. 
     
     
         11 . The cooling system of  claim 1  further includes a heat exchanger releasably connected with the shroud. 
     
     
         12 . The cooling system of  claim 11 , the heat exchanger includes a core, wherein the flat surfaces are parallel with the core of the heat exchanger. 
     
     
         13 . The cooling system of  claim 1  further includes a protective shield releasably connected with the shroud and is positioned to substantially cover the fan. 
     
     
         14 . A shroud configured to partially surround a fan adapted in a cooling system comprising:
 a flat surface;   an opening of a predetermined diameter is centrally disposed on the flat surface; and   a circular sidewall having of a predetermined width extending in a substantially perpendicular direction from the flat surface and encompasses the opening.   
     
     
         15 . The shroud of  claim 14 , wherein the shroud has a rectangular shape. 
     
     
         16 . The shroud of  claim 15 , wherein the shroud having a major dimension and a minor dimension, a ratio of the minor dimension to the major dimension is in a range of about 0.5 to 0.8. 
     
     
         17 . The shroud of  claim 16 , wherein the ratio of the minor dimension to the major dimension is about 0.67. 
     
     
         18 . The shroud of  claim 14 , wherein the flat surface and the circular sidewall are connected by a curved surface. 
     
     
         19 . The shroud of  claim 14 , wherein the shroud is configured to be releasably connected with a heat exchanger. 
     
     
         20 . The cooling system of  claim 19 , the heat exchanger includes a core, wherein the flat surfaces are parallel with the core of the heat exchanger.
